Historical Roots of Night-Crying Cats
To understand today’s meaning, we must look backward. Cats have carried symbolism for thousands of years.
Ancient Egypt
Cats were sacred animals in Egypt. Night activity symbolized protection and divine awareness. Crying sounds were sometimes linked to spiritual guardianship.
European Folklore
In medieval Europe, nighttime cat sounds were feared. People believed cats carried messages from the unseen world. These beliefs traveled to early America through settlers.
Indigenous Perspectives
Some Native traditions viewed animals as spiritual messengers. While interpretations varied, nighttime animal sounds often symbolized awareness and environmental balance.

Situational Meanings of Cat Crying at Night
Context always matters.
| Context | Meaning in the USA | Common Associations | Notes |
| Indoor cat alone | Emotional need | Loneliness, boredom | Often attention-seeking |
| Outdoor cats nearby | Territorial response | Defense behavior | Natural instinct |
| New environment | Adjustment stress | Anxiety | Temporary phase |
| Owner stressed | Emotional mirroring | Sensitivity | Reflects household mood |
How to Respond When You Hear It
Understanding the symbolism helps guide your response.
Healthy Actions
- Check your cat’s physical needs
- Offer calm reassurance
- Reduce environmental stress
- Observe behavior patterns
